Output 208a8a711b934f2c21bb50c199286f80e643c81d93e7dcfe917f1a90b70ff0aa:108

value
322933695
script pubkey
OP_0 OP_PUSHBYTES_20 8d5feb8896a83cd41c467b7837d601cf95a5730d
address
bc1q3407hzyk4q7dg8zx0dur04spe7262ucdhefq74
transaction
208a8a711b934f2c21bb50c199286f80e643c81d93e7dcfe917f1a90b70ff0aa
spent
true